The cheapest way to get from Lipa City to Fort Bonifacio is to bus via Alabang which costs ₱130 - ₱210 and takes 2h 44m.
The fastest way to get from Lipa City to Fort Bonifacio is to drive which takes 58 min and costs ₱550 - ₱850.
No, there is no direct bus from Lipa City to Fort Bonifacio. However, there are services departing from Lipa City and arriving at South Luzon Expressway, Taguig City, Manila via Starmall Footbridge, Starmall Starmall Service Rd, Muntinlupa City, Manila.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 2h 44m.
The distance between Lipa City and Fort Bonifacio is 122 km. The road distance is 73.7 km.
The best way to get from Lipa City to Fort Bonifacio without a car is to bus via Alabang which takes 2h 44m and costs ₱130 - ₱210.
It takes approximately 2h 44m to get from Lipa City to Fort Bonifacio, including transfers.
Lipa City to Fort Bonifacio bus services, operated by Alps the Bus, depart from Lipa City station.
Lipa City to Fort Bonifacio bus services, operated by Alps the Bus, arrive at Alabang station.
Yes, the driving distance between Lipa City to Fort Bonifacio is 74 km. It takes approximately 58 min to drive from Lipa City to Fort Bonifacio.
